Designer Wedding Flowers Without Full-Service Installations
Designed + DIY Flowers
For this wedding, I designed and prepared all the personal flowers and focal floral elements.
Rachel wanted a lush bridal bouquet, mixed bouquets for all five of her bridesmaids, groomsmen boutonnieres, and corsages for the moms.
Her bouquet included our farm-grown dahlias, amaranth, lisianthus, celosia, zinnias and chrysanthemums in soft neutral tones. She originally wanted a simple green and white palette but decided to add some understated color as she started to see what was blooming on the farm.
The outdoor ceremony site was marked by two urn arrangements overflowing with abundant fall flowers. The two statement-sized flower arrangements (set on pillars) flanked the altar and were later moved to the indoor reception.
Reception DIY Flowers
To maximize Rachel’s wedding flower budget, the reception relied on simple but coordinated DIY bud vases for the guest tables and altar arrangements repurposed at the sweetheart table. Because our DIY bulk flowers come prepped and coordinated with all the designed florals, the look was seamless.
A crew of helpful aunts picked up both the designed florals and flower buckets from our farm the day before the big event - right after the wedding rehearsal. This gave them unrushed time to scope out the venue, get last minute instructions from me, the florist, and enjoy a fun family evening arranging the bud vases.
The result felt cohesive and elevated—not because a pricey designer was installing everything on site, but because the unifying design decisions were made early and executed with a plan.
This approach is especially effective for couples who want a designer look without full-service floral installations.

Preparation Makes All the Difference
Months before the wedding, Rachel and her mom attended one of our flower arranging workshops on the farm. Working hands-on with seasonal flowers gave them a realistic understanding of scale, mechanics, and how garden-style arrangements come together.
This kind of preparation is especially helpful for DIY-ish couples wanting affordable wedding flowers with a designer look.
That experience removed uncertainty and helped them gauge quantities and container needs. By the time wedding week arrived, the flowers felt familiar rather than intimidating.
This kind of preparation is a big reason the Designed + DIY approach works so well for the right couples. When guidance happens early, the wedding day itself feels calm and confident.
